Third
Prize
PRO-I/O
Breadboard Development System
Whereas
in the past breadboarding was used to do little more than
debounce a few push buttons and display a couple hexadecimal
characters, the innovative PRO-I/O Breadboard Development
System simulates various input and output devices typically
used in today’s designs. These devices include switches, push
buttons, LEDs, a 2 × 16 character LCD, a small serial terminal,
a frequency generator, a frequency counter, and two voltmeters.
The highly integrated ATmega16 microcontroller is the heart
of the project. The system includes a PC user interface and
a USB interface.
